Output d3dbc12ee46ee81df5c32f71ec048fb96c28c4c3b1b22299ffe09b70a9cfa61d:3

value
176980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cac931ae661d73dc22d236bfc4db04987266ff9 OP_EQUAL
address
3EWqG6VPGKfKuK25i5UeZtpKWyUaF4edhb
transaction
d3dbc12ee46ee81df5c32f71ec048fb96c28c4c3b1b22299ffe09b70a9cfa61d
spent
true